Escapology Escape Rooms Tewksbury, 345 Main St, Tewksbury, MA 01876, USA

  1. Events
  2. Venues
  3. Escapology Escape Rooms Tewksbury, 345 Main St, Tewksbury, MA 01876, USA
Events at this venue
Today
Verified by MonsterInsights